42*d4514f0bSApple OSS Distributions #define PSR64_USER_MASK (0xFU << 28)
43*d4514f0bSApple OSS Distributions #define PSR64_OPT_BITS (0x01 << 12) // user-writeable bits that may or may not be set, depending on hardware/device/OS/moon phase
44*d4514f0bSApple OSS Distributions
45*d4514f0bSApple OSS Distributions #if __arm64__
46*d4514f0bSApple OSS Distributions __attribute__((noreturn))
47*d4514f0bSApple OSS Distributions static void
phase2()48*d4514f0bSApple OSS Distributions phase2()
49*d4514f0bSApple OSS Distributions {
50*d4514f0bSApple OSS Distributions kern_return_t err;
51*d4514f0bSApple OSS Distributions arm_thread_state64_t ts;
52*d4514f0bSApple OSS Distributions mach_msg_type_number_t count = ARM_THREAD_STATE64_COUNT;
53*d4514f0bSApple OSS Distributions uint32_t nzcv = (uint32_t) __builtin_arm_rsr64("NZCV");
54*d4514f0bSApple OSS Distributions
55*d4514f0bSApple OSS Distributions T_QUIET; T_ASSERT_EQ(nzcv & PSR64_USER_MASK, PSR64_USER_MASK, "All condition flags are set");
56*d4514f0bSApple OSS Distributions
57*d4514f0bSApple OSS Distributions err = thread_get_state(mach_thread_self(), ARM_THREAD_STATE64, (thread_state_t)&ts, &count);
58*d4514f0bSApple OSS Distributions T_QUIET; T_ASSERT_EQ(err, KERN_SUCCESS, "Got own thread state after corrupting CPSR");
59*d4514f0bSApple OSS Distributions
60*d4514f0bSApple OSS Distributions T_QUIET; T_ASSERT_EQ(ts.__cpsr & ~(PSR64_USER_MASK | PSR64_OPT_BITS), 0, "No privileged fields in CPSR are set");
61*d4514f0bSApple OSS Distributions
62*d4514f0bSApple OSS Distributions exit(0);
63*d4514f0bSApple OSS Distributions }
64*d4514f0bSApple OSS Distributions #endif
65*d4514f0bSApple OSS Distributions
66*d4514f0bSApple OSS Distributions T_DECL(thread_set_state_arm64_cpsr,
67*d4514f0bSApple OSS Distributions "Test that user mode cannot control privileged fields in CPSR/PSTATE.", T_META_TAG_VM_NOT_ELIGIBLE)
68*d4514f0bSApple OSS Distributions {
69*d4514f0bSApple OSS Distributions #if !__arm64__
70*d4514f0bSApple OSS Distributions T_SKIP("Running on non-arm64 target, skipping...");
71*d4514f0bSApple OSS Distributions #else
72*d4514f0bSApple OSS Distributions kern_return_t err;
73*d4514f0bSApple OSS Distributions mach_msg_type_number_t count;
74*d4514f0bSApple OSS Distributions arm_thread_state64_t ts;
75*d4514f0bSApple OSS Distributions
76*d4514f0bSApple OSS Distributions count = ARM_THREAD_STATE64_COUNT;
77*d4514f0bSApple OSS Distributions err = thread_get_state(mach_thread_self(), ARM_THREAD_STATE64, (thread_state_t)&ts, &count);
78*d4514f0bSApple OSS Distributions T_QUIET; T_ASSERT_EQ(err, KERN_SUCCESS, "Got own thread state");
79*d4514f0bSApple OSS Distributions
80*d4514f0bSApple OSS Distributions /*
81*d4514f0bSApple OSS Distributions * jump to the second phase while attempting to set all the bits
82*d4514f0bSApple OSS Distributions * in CPSR. If we survive the jump and read back CPSR without any
83*d4514f0bSApple OSS Distributions * bits besides condition flags set, the test passes. If kernel
84*d4514f0bSApple OSS Distributions * does not mask out the privileged CPSR bits correctly, we can
85*d4514f0bSApple OSS Distributions * expect an illegal instruction set panic due to SPSR.IL being
86*d4514f0bSApple OSS Distributions * set upon ERET to user mode.
87*d4514f0bSApple OSS Distributions */
88*d4514f0bSApple OSS Distributions
89*d4514f0bSApple OSS Distributions void *new_pc = (void *)&phase2;
90*d4514f0bSApple OSS Distributions arm_thread_state64_set_pc_fptr(ts, new_pc);
91*d4514f0bSApple OSS Distributions ts.__cpsr = ~0U;
92*d4514f0bSApple OSS Distributions
93*d4514f0bSApple OSS Distributions err = thread_set_state(mach_thread_self(), ARM_THREAD_STATE64, (thread_state_t)&ts, ARM_THREAD_STATE64_COUNT);
94*d4514f0bSApple OSS Distributions
95*d4514f0bSApple OSS Distributions /* NOT REACHED */
96*d4514f0bSApple OSS Distributions
97*d4514f0bSApple OSS Distributions T_ASSERT_FAIL("Thread did not reach expected state. err = %d", err);
98*d4514f0bSApple OSS Distributions
99*d4514f0bSApple OSS Distributions #endif
100*d4514f0bSApple OSS Distributions }
